As for the rest of the new cast. Ben Vereen is great, my only gripe would be that he's not mean in the least, but I just think it's a poorly written part. But he's very entertaining and moves incredibly. He also makes you realize Shoshana seriously has no rhythmn.
Megan Hilty. She has a beautiful voice (it's nice to have the high notes back) and she is aided greatly by wardrobe. All her skirts are hiked up a bit and it works. She clutches her handbag throughout and brings out the vanity of Glinda well. Her "Thank Goodness" rivals Kristin's. And you actually see Glinda's arc nicely because of it. The Glinda that leaves us at the end of the first act, is gone come those opening notes. Her Popular as good, more JLT than Kristin but uniquely her own. I can't rave enough about her voice, never wavers, and for someone who is as young as Hilty is, she has stage prescence beyond her years. She and Shoshana have a nice chemistry.
